Every object has a centre mass. The centre of mass is the hypothetical point through which gravity acts on the object. An object "balances" on its centre of mass. If two objects have the same mass they will balance each other on a beam balance. This was the first method that humans used to measure the relative mass of objects eg mass of grain to sell in the market or mass of gold etc.
If you are in a swivel chair try spinning in a circle then change your centre of mass by putting your legs out. Children learn to operate a swing by changing the position of their centre of mass.
A balance allows the mass of an object to be found by comparison with a standard mass. The device is in balance when the objects are of equal mass, so it does not depend on the right value of gravity, as a spring 'balance' does.
The centigram balance measures mass to the nearest 0.01g. Therefore, the object with a mass of 2.62114g would read as 2.62g on the centigram balance.
A triple beam balance or electronic balance will be used to measure the mass of an irregular solid. The object is placed on the balance, and the reading of the balance will indicate the mass of the irregular solid.
A pan balance measures mass, not weight. Mass refers to the amount of matter in an object, while weight is the force of gravity acting on an object's mass. The pan balance compares the mass of two objects by balancing them against each other.
Not necessarily. Balance depends on distribution of mass, not just total mass. The placement of the mass relative to the pivot point determines balance.
